What is the Mouse Mansion book about?

3 Answers2026-04-27 21:56:48
The 'Mouse Mansion' books are these utterly charming illustrated stories by Karina Schaapman, and they feel like stepping into a tiny, magical world. The series revolves around two mouse friends, Sam and Julia, who live in this fantastical handmade dollhouse filled with over 100 rooms! Each book is a collection of vignettes about their adventures—building forts, solving little mysteries, or just sharing cozy moments. The real standout is Schaapman’s craftsmanship; she actually constructed the mansion herself from cardboard and recycled materials, and the photos of it in the books are jaw-droppingly detailed. It’s like a cross between 'The Borrowers' and a DIY dream, perfect for kids who love tactile, imaginative storytelling.

What I adore is how the stories balance whimsy with relatable emotions. Julia’s more outgoing, Sam’s shy, and their dynamic feels so genuine. There’s no grand villain or epic quest—just the warmth of everyday childhood friendships, but with mice wearing tiny sweaters. The books also subtly weave in themes like problem-solving and kindness. My niece got hooked because the mansion’s rooms have these hidden surprises (a bakery with real crumbs! A attic full of treasures), which made her want to craft her own mousehouse. It’s the kind of series that sparks creativity long after you close the pages.

Who is the author of Mouse Mansion book?

2 Answers2026-04-27 13:35:34
Oh, the 'Mouse Mansion' books! Those are such charming little treasures. The author and creative mind behind them is Karina Schaapman, a Dutch artist who built this intricate miniature world by hand. What's fascinating is that she didn't just write the stories—she physically constructed the entire mouse-sized mansion with over 100 rooms, each filled with tiny handmade details like crocheted blankets and carved furniture. The books blend photography of her dioramas with whimsical tales about the mice families living there. I love how the tactile craftsmanship shines through; you can practically feel the texture of those tiny knitted sweaters just by looking at the pages.

Schaapman's background in theater and set design totally comes through in the way she stages scenes. The books feel like peeking into a dollhouse that’s alive with stories. My favorite detail? How she repurposed everyday objects—matchboxes become beds, thimbles turn into lamps. It’s like a love letter to resourcefulness and imagination. I stumbled upon these while browsing a children’s section years ago, and as an adult, I still find myself flipping through them when I need a dose of cozy creativity.

What age group is Mouse Mansion book for?

2 Answers2026-04-27 16:18:14
From my experience diving into children's literature, 'Mouse Mansion' has this magical charm that feels timeless. The intricate illustrations and cozy, miniature world-building appeal to younger kids (around 4–8) who adore detailed visuals and simple, heartwarming stories. But here’s the thing—it’s also a collector’s dream for older readers. I’ve seen adults displaying it on shelves like an art book because the craftsmanship is just that delightful. The lack of heavy text makes it perfect for bedtime reads with little ones, but the whimsy can hook anyone nostalgic for dollhouse aesthetics or tiny, imaginative universes.

What’s fascinating is how it bridges gaps. Parents reading it to toddlers might find themselves just as absorbed in spotting tiny teacups or mouse-sized knitting needles. It’s one of those rare books where the ‘age group’ feels fluid—officially labeled for early readers, but secretly a crossover hit for anyone who appreciates detail-oriented storytelling without words. If you’ve ever loved 'The Borrowers' or 'Beatrix Potter', this’ll feel like stumbling upon a hidden treasure.
